The three contemporary new builds, all on the south Kent coast, were planned to make the most of both rural and sea views, so the glazing solutions were key elements in that.
West Meadow, in an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ty near Dover, is a 2024 RIBA South East Award winning design with an undulating roof that mirrors the land undulation towards the rear of the plot. Rather than use a large expansion of glazing overlooking the garden and fields beyond, the architects opted to use AluK Infinium sliding doors and 58BW ST HI slim sightline windows to carefully frame the views.
Rhino Aluminium fabricated a series of large scale Infinium doors spanning up to 2.8m high x 4m wide with dummy returns for the property as well as 58BW TBT HI windows and fixed lights. They also designed and installed a structurally bonded glass link using AluK’s 58BW HI window profile and SL52 curtain walling system to connect the main house with a home office.
